ATLANTA, Ga. (Atlanta News First) - The Atlanta Falcons have announced a partnership with Sports Illustrated Tickets, which will give fans access to special ticket deals and a new lounge at Mercedes-Benz Stadium.
Beginning in the 2025 NFL season, the six-year agreement dubs Sports Illustrated Tickets the team’s official fan experiences partner. The changes start during the Falcons’ home opener against the Tampa Bay Buccaneers on Sept. 7.
“The Atlanta Falcons are a leader in delivering world-class fan experiences, and we’re honored to build a long-term relationship with this visionary organization,” Sports Illustrated Tickets CEO David Lane said. “Together, we’re creating authentic and meaningful connections for fans — the kind only Sports Illustrated Tickets can deliver.”
Fans can now buy ticket packages, which include admission to the game, a framed personalized Sports Illustrated cover and two issues of the magazine.
The partnership also introduces the Sports Illustrated Tickets Lounge in the 300-level concourse of the Mercedes-Benz Stadium. The lounge, which can seat more than 750 people, features panoramic field views, food and unlimited alcoholic beverages.
Meanwhile, Faces in the Crowd will use a network of cameras throughout the lounge to capture fan reactions, which can be turned into digital Sports Illustrated fan covers or momento game tickets.
